Job description

Responsibilities:


  • Lead system-level design, development, and integration of medical device products across hardware, software, mechanical, and electrical domains.

  • Design and review hardware architectures, including sensors, actuators, controllers, and embedded subsystems.

  • Develop and validate control systems for precise XYZ multi axis mechanical motion, motion profiling, and closed-loop feedback systems.

  • Collaborate with mechanical engineers to define and validate kinematic designs, tolerances, and movement accuracy for complex electromechanical systems.

  • Work closely with software teams on embedded and application-level software integration, ensuring seamless interaction with hardware and control systems.

  • Drive system requirements definition, allocation, traceability, and verification throughout the product lifecycle.

  • Participate in risk management activities (FMEA, fault analysis) and ensure compliance with medical device standards and regulatory requirements.

  • Support prototyping, system integration, debugging, verification, and validation testing at component and system levels.

  • Interface with manufacturing, quality, and regulatory teams to support design transfer and product commercialization.

  • Provide on-site technical support, issue resolution, and continuous improvement for deployed systems.


Requirements and Skills:


  • Bachelor's or master's degree in systems Engineering or Electrical Engineering

  • Proven experience as a Systems Engineer in medical device development, including full product lifecycle involvement.

  • Knowledge of Systems design, including analog/digital electronics, sensors, motors, actuators, and embedded platforms.

  • Hands‑on experience with control systems design, modeling, tuning (PID and advanced control), and real‑time implementation.

  • Demonstrated expertise in XYZ mechanical motion systems, precision positioning, robotics, or multi‑axis motion control.

  • Experience integrating software, mechanical, and electrical subsystems into cohesive, reliable products.

  • Familiarity with medical device regulations and standards (e.g., FDA, IEC 60601, ISO 13485, ISO 14971).

  • Ability to read and interpret mechanical drawings, electrical schematics, and system block diagrams.

  • Strong debugging, problem‑solving, and root‑cause analysis skills in complex electromechanical systems.

  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ills, with the ability to work effectively on cross‑functional teams.

  • Willingness and ability to work onsite in the USA.


Good to Have:


  • Experience with MATLAB/Simulink for system modeling, control design, and simulation.

  • Hands on experience using LabVIEW for test automation, system validation, and data acquisition.

  • Practical experience with motion controllers (commercial or custom) used in precision positioning systems.
